It was a good run, but Ragland unfortunately witnessed the end of their three-game winning streak on Tuesday. They fell 13-9 to the Gadsden City Titans. Unfortunately, that's the second time they've come up short against the Titans this season, as they also lost their prior matchup 7-6 back in March.
Jesslyn Carlise spent all seven innings on the mound, and it's clear why: she surrendered just two earned (and 11 unearned) runs on six hits and racked up eight Ks.
On the hitting side, Kyra Elliot and Hadley Elliot did some serious damage despite the final result: Kyra scored three runs while getting on base in three of her four plate appearances, while Hadley scored two runs and stole two bases while getting on base in four of her five plate appearances. Another player making a difference was Kylie Layton, who went 1-for-5 with three RBI and one double.
Ragland's defeat dropped their record down to 6-14. As for Gadsden City, they moved to 8-23 with that win, which also ended their ten-game losing streak.
Looking ahead, Ragland will venture away from home to take on Saks at 4:30 p.m. on Friday. As for Gadsden City, they will square off against Albertville at 4:30 p.m. on Thursday.
